Man arrested for impersonating to be a police officer, then enters mosque to yell ‘Jesus is Lord’


A man was arrested after he scared a group of Muslims by storming their mosque. The man of Kentucky, burst into the mosque during services and started yelling about Jesus.

37-year-old Luke Michael Roberts of Elsmere, was charged with theft, impersonating a police officer, trespassing and disrupting a lawful meeting after police said he entered the Islamic Center of Greater Cincinnati and interrupted prayer services.

Police said that Roberts entered the mosque in West Chester Township, Ohio, around 11:00 p.m., and shouted “Jesus is Lord,” while Muslims were praying.


When one of the worshipers confronted Roberts and asked him to leave, he allegedly said that he was a police officer and therefore, he did not have to leave.

When another worshiper called the police, Roberts tried to grab the phone from him. Roberts finally fled but was soon arrested.
